Is it okay to smoke secondhand during pregnancy?

As we all know, smoking is harmful to health, and studies have shown that secondhand smoke can also cause lung cancer. Harmful chemicals released by burning tobacco can cause great damage to the human body, and patients with respiratory illnesses are prone to recurring illnesses due to secondhand smoke. In order to be able to give birth to a healthy baby, women should avoid inhaling second-hand smoke, if someone around you is smoking, please go to a smoke-free area as far as possible, and if you are preparing for the mother’s smoking, it is best to quit smoking, to prevent the occurrence of fetal malformations. In addition, also need to pay attention to is, after the tobacco burning not only do not inhale second-hand smoke, but also to prevent third-hand smoke. What is third-hand smoke, that is, nicotine in the form of vapor present in clothing, hair, the harm is no less than smoking second-hand smoke.
